Five Essential Questions for Brides
Selecting a bridal necklace is a pivotal decision, and asking the right questions ensures clarity. Here are five to guide your choice:
1. Are the Gems Exceptional? A necklace's worth lies in its stones, evaluated through the Four Cs: Cut, Clarity, Colour, and Carat. In India, D-grade diamonds, known for their superior clarity, are increasingly popular, signaling quality that lasts. AMAYRA prioritizes ethically sourced gems like emeralds and tanzanite, ensuring each piece meets exacting standards and retains both beauty and value.
2. Does the Design Reflect My Identity? A necklace should echo your style and heritage. In the UAE, brides favor designs with cultural motifs, like a Dubai piece inspired by Arabic calligraphy. In India, symbols like paisleys or lotus flowers remain timeless. AMAYRA's designers excel at blending these traditional elements with modern flair, creating necklaces that feel both personal and perennial.
3. Is the Brand Trustworthy? Reputation is paramount in luxury jewellery. A Dubai Gold and Jewellery Group survey found that 70% of GCC buyers prioritize a brand's track record. Certifications from the Gemological Institute of America (GIA) bolster confidence, ensuring authenticity. How can I ensure my bridal necklace is made with ethically sourced gemstones?
To verify ethical sourcing, look for jewellers who provide certifications from recognized authorities like the Gemological Institute of America (GIA) and maintain transparent supply chains. Reputable brands in India and the GCC increasingly prioritize traceable, ethically sourced natural diamonds, emeralds, rubies, and tanzanite. Ask your jeweller directly about their sourcing practices and request documentation that confirms the origin and ethical standards of the gemstones in your bridal necklace.
